Cahermaculick group water scheme project was located south of Ballinrobe between Kilmaine and Shrule in south Co. Mayo. The scheme was 3km in length and involved laying 90mm diameter pipe in fields adjacent to the roadside and in road verge. The pipeline impacted on the zone of archaeological constraint of two monuments, MA121-115 (enclosure, Gortjordan) and MA121-145 (crannog possible, Kilmacduagh). No archaeological finds or features were found during monitoring.
